Faik Yavuz, Treasurer of the Board of Directors of TOBB, stated in his speech here that the report offers data-driven predictions, analyses and strategies that will shed light on the construction and construction machinery sectors for 5 years.
Noting that the machinery, construction and infrastructure sectors have strategic importance in terms of exports and employment with their high value-added production capacity, Yavuz said, “I believe that this study will be a very important reference point in shaping concrete policies that will shape the future of our industry.”

TOBB Machinery and Equipment Manufacturing Council Chairman Kutlu Karavelioğlu pointed to Türkiye’s potential in machinery exports and said, “In the last 24 years, world machinery exports have tripled, while Türkiye’s machinery exports have increased 16 times. Türkiye is one of the world’s largest machinery markets.”
Speaking here, Karavelioğlu said that world trade reached 33 trillion dollars last year with a record increase of 3.7 percent, and that the service and project design services of machinery and facilities have a certain share in this.

Erdal Eren, President of the TOBB Türkiye International Contracting Council and the Turkish Contractors Association, said that the event will shed light on the future not only for the construction equipment sector but also for construction, infrastructure and all related sectors.
Pointing out that the world is going through a multidimensional transformation process, Eren said, “This transformation we are going through makes it necessary to reconsider not only the activities of our sectors, but also their medium and long-term strategic plans.
Pointing out that competitiveness can be maintained by analyzing risks and opportunities in a timely manner and drawing appropriate road maps, Eren used the following expressions.
“Concepts such as sustainability, green energy and carbon neutral targets are reshaping the way of doing business. As a part of this vision, we are making every effort to expand the portfolio of our sector. I would also like to emphasize once again that cooperation between the public, private sector and non-governmental organizations is vital in this transformation process.”
